Address

RefVCrLd95X4qy72DvMGwsAGeSd8pprTuR

0 RDD

Confirmed
Total Received96498.82637302 RDD71974.33 IDR
Total Sent96498.82637302 RDD71974.33 IDR
Final Balance0 RDD0.00 IDR
No. Transactions2

Transactions

RefVCrLd95X4qy72DvMGwsAGeSd8pprTuR96498.82637302 RDD44520.94 IDR71974.33 IDR
 
RnDGwbUTaWokt6cfWxKtCRkD8qJA1WjSXE75873.93706661 RDD35005.39 IDR56591.11 IDR
Rg8DohZGKTnVkMJiXzCnqHhDjtjQNHDR4r20624.88930641 RDD9515.55 IDR15383.22 IDR
RmVh624ymGJkyvkkYXyZBrGZ74r7uCStu9100000.00000000 RDD46136.25 IDR74585.70 IDR
 
RefVCrLd95X4qy72DvMGwsAGeSd8pprTuR96498.82637302 RDD44520.94 IDR71974.33 IDR
RokK1KjoSKe12epLoqeS7iJDAdCmPApH2m3501.17362698 RDD1615.31 IDR2611.37 IDR